POKHARA, Nepal, June 22, 2015 - A workshop/ seminar was organized in Pokhara on June 21, 2015, to discuss various tourism recovery issues post the earthquake on April 25, 2015, with participation from the Development Committee of Parliament of Constituent Assembly (CA), Ministry of Culture, Tourism and Civil Aviation (MoCTCA) and Nepal Tourism Board (NTB). Senior officials from the Pacific Asia Travel Association (PATA) Headquarters in Bangkok were also present and had arrived especially for the purpose of sharing their plan for the tourism recovery of Nepal.
The program which was inaugurated by the Rt. Hon’ble Chairman of the CA Mr. Subhas Chandra Nembang, was also attended by Hon’ble Minister of Finance Dr. Ram Sharan Mahat and Hon’ble Minister of Culture, Tourism and Civil Aviation (MoCTCA) Mr. Kripasur Sherpa. More than a dozen members of the Constituent Assembly, high-level Government officials, head of tourism associations and members of the local tourism chapters were also present at the program.
At the program, Chairman of CA Mr. Nembang expressed confidence about positive outcome of the program and praised its timely conduction to address problems faced by the tourism industry of Nepal. Similarly, Finance Minister Dr. Mahat, committed to support the tourism industry recover with the addition of budget, if needed. He was also positive that the industry would bounce back soon, with Nepal loved by all. Meanwhile, Minister for Culture, Tourism and Civil Aviation Mr. Sherpa, called for a consolidated effort at tourism recovery and requested all tourism entrepreneurs to promote and market Nepal jointly. He also committed to the implementation of the recommendations for tourism recovery presented by the PATA team.
In another session, Chairman of the Development Committee of Parliament of Constituent Assembly Mr. Rabindra Adhikari, Vice President of PATA Mr. Andrew Jones, PATA’s Crisis Expert Mr. Bert Van Walbeek and Chairman of PATA Nepal Chapter Mr. Suman Pandey jointly reviewed the effort made by PATA in its Nepal’s tourism recovery effort and presented Nepal’s tourism recovery plan. Mr. Mohan Krishna Sapkota, Joint Secretary of MoCTCA, Mr. Ganesh Bhattarai and Mr. Tikaram Sapkota both from the Pokhara Tourism Recovery Committee, also made presentations on tourism recovery in the present context.
Members of the Development Committee of Parliament of Parliament of Constituent Assembly also expressed their comments and feedback on the present tourism context at the program.
